What sets Tacoma Language Academy apart?
We use a natural, innovative, and proven method called CI Immersion™, where the CI stands for Comprehensible Input. Unlike a traditional immersion, where the stream of language you hear or read can be overwhelming, we aim to make the language you interact with easy to understand. This makes the learning experience much more enjoyable.
Also unlike traditional language classes, we focus minimally on grammar. Instead, you will have many, many opportunities to listen to, read, and interact with easy-to-understand language that makes learning natural, engaging, and fun.
What is CI Immersion™?
CI Immersion™ is a classroom-tested system of best practices for teaching and learning new languages. In a CI Immersion™ classroom, the instructor helps facilitate a low-stress and highly-comprehensible environment where learners have ample opportunities to listen, read, and interact with the target language. Put simply, CI Immersion™ puts you in the best position to acquire a new language naturally.
How long does it take to become fluent?
Every learner is different. Some people pick up languages right away, while others take a bit more time. This is the norm and is to be expected. The average Tacoma Language Academy student will reach intermediate-low proficiency after approximately 60–80 hours of instruction.

How does the credit system work?
Credits can be used for eligible TLA courses, class sections, private lessons, and small-group lessons. Each offering has a credit cost based on its length, format, and instructional scope. Credits never expire and are not academic credits.
Students may purchase credit bundles and use the same balance across different TLA offerings.
One credit covers a private 1-on-1 lesson. Small-group lessons (2–5 people) cost 2 credits total and are booked by one member. Courses vary in cost, typically ranging from 3 to 12 credits.
Are credits refundable?
No. All credits are non-refundable once purchased. This helps us maintain low administrative overhead and prioritize instruction. However, credits do not expire and may be transferred to another learner upon request.
Do you offer small-group lessons?
Yes! Small-group lessons are designed for 2–5 people, such as couples, families, or friends. They are a great way to learn together. Small-group lessons are 2 credits per hour per group, regardless of the number of participants (up to 5).
